## Install

<!--install-->

Firstly, install the peer dependencies (prerequisites):

```sh
npm i @rocket.chat/fuselage-hooks @rocket.chat/icons react react-dom react-virtuoso

# or, if you are using yarn:

yarn add @rocket.chat/fuselage-hooks @rocket.chat/icons react react-dom react-virtuoso
```

Add `@rocket.chat/fuselage` as a dependency:

```sh
npm i @rocket.chat/fuselage

# or, if you are using yarn:

yarn add @rocket.chat/fuselage
```

### Building

As this package dependends on others in this monorepo, before anything run the following at the root directory:

<!--yarn(build)-->

```sh
yarn build
```

### Linting

To ensure the source is matching our coding style, we perform [linting](<https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Lint_(software)>).
Before commiting, check if your code fits our style by running:

<!--yarn(lint)-->

```sh
yarn lint
```

<!--/yarn(lint)-->

Some linter warnings and errors can be automatically fixed:

<!--yarn(lint-and-fix)-->

```sh
yarn lint-and-fix
```

### Running tests

Whenever possible, add tests to describe exactly what your code do. You can run them by yourself:

<!--yarn(test)-->

```sh
yarn test
```

### Component stories

We develop and describe our visual components in the form of stories, manage by a tool called [Storybook](https://storybook.js.org/).
To start developing with Storybook, run:

<!--yarn(storybook)-->

```sh
yarn storybook
```

### Usage

To use the fuselage, you need to import the css first:

```tsx
import '@rocket.chat/fuselage/dist/fuselage.css';

const MyButton = () => {
  return <Button>Fuselage Button</<Button>
};
```

Note: If you are using Next.js for development and wish to use Rocket.Chat Fuselage components, you need to dynamically import the component. More on this can be found [here](https://dev.to/vvo/how-to-solve-window-is-not-defined-errors-in-react-and-next-js-5f97#3-third-solution-dynamic-loading).

Usage Example:

```javascript
import dynamic from 'next/dynamic';

export const TextInput = dynamic(
  () => import('@rocket.chat/fuselage').then((module) => module.TextInput),
  { ssr: false },
);
```
